Dana Unit Named Finalist For PACE AwardTOLEDO, Ohio, Feb. 23 -- The Plumley Division of Dana Corporation was named one of 14 finalists for the 1998 PACE Award during a ceremony Sunday night in conjunction with the start of the 1998 Society of Automotive Engineers International Congress and Exposition. The Plumley Division's Paris, Tenn., extrusion plant was recognized for an innovative manufacturing technique, which eliminates three steps in the production of extruded rubber hose requiring a prescribed shape. Using this method, more than 30 hoses can now be produced in the time it previously took to cut one hose. The technique also produces a consistent hose from run to run, significantly reducing scrap while eliminating the need to produce and replace pins that were previously used to create the hoses' shape. Co-sponsored by Automotive News and Ernst & Young LLP, the PACE (Premier Automotive Suppliers' Contribution to Excellence) Awards recognize product, manufacturing, and service achievements of automotive suppliers of all sizes. Dana's Spicer Driveshaft and Transmission divisions are previous recipients of the award, which was first presented in 1995. Additionally, Dana's Parish Light Vehicle Structures Division was twice honored as a finalist and the Spicer Heavy Axle and Brake Division was named a finalist in 1996. Part of Dana's Engine Components Group, the Plumley Division is a leading manufacturer of engineered sealing systems, powertrain plastics, air-induction systems, fuel hose assemblies, and molded rubber products.
